Preparation: Before cleaning, make sure the cooktop is cool. Gather necessary materials such as a soft cloth, mild detergent, and a non-abrasive sponge.
-
2
Cleaning Process: Wipe down the surface with a damp cloth to remove loose dirt. Apply a small amount of mild detergent to a sponge and gently scrub the cooktop.
-
3
Stubborn Stains: For tough stains, use a cooktop cleaner specifically designed for induction surfaces. Avoid abrasive materials to prevent scratching.
-
4
Final Touch: Rinse the cooktop with a damp cloth to remove any soap residue. Dry thoroughly with a soft cloth to prevent water spots.
-
5
Maintenance Tips: Regularly clean the cooktop after each use to maintain its appearance and functionality. Avoid using harsh chemicals that can damage the surface.
